These people (Welfare Rights) work hard and often go unappreciated. They cover a surprising range of issues as well, back in the day I had a compensation pay out from a previous employer, the state government, and ran the offer past WR for reasons I cannot remember but they immediately pointed out that the amount for loss of future earnings would effect my Centrelink payments. I took it back to my lawyer, who had missed this completely, and he went back to the State and they changed the whole payment to pain and suffering which did not affect my pension. It wasn't much but probably saved me a couple of grand.
